## Artifact Signing — SDK Parity Notes (Weekly Sync)

Kestrel SDK for Android reached parity with the Swift client this sprint: offline queueing, batched telemetry, and retry semantics now match. Both SDKs ship as signed artifacts from the same pipeline. Remaining gap: background sync throttling, targeted next sprint. Verify both release bundles before tagging. Both artifacts validate against the shared signing key below.

signing key of kawig-fafog = bky19_6Fypv1qws7J8qJtaYjX

INTERNAL MEMO

To: Finance Team, Merrowvale Holdings
Re: Annual insurance renewal

Our property and liability policies renew at quarter-end. Broker quotes show an 8% premium increase, largely reflecting expanded coverage for the new Dunhollow facility. We recommend accepting the three-year fixed option to lock rates. Please review the schedule before sign-off. The relevant planning context appears in the note below.

board note of kawif-kajop: Ralaelax Foods is in early talks to buy Novaelox Works for about $55.7 million. The Wenael launch date is May 9, and nothing goes to the press before then.

Subject: Memtrace cut-over complete

Team,

Cut-over to Memtrace v2 for GPU memory profiling finished last night. Old v1 agents are disabled; any tickets referencing v1 dashboards should be closed as resolved-by-migration. Sampling overhead is now under 2% and allocation traces include kernel names. Known gap: profiles older than 30 days were not migrated. Point customers at the v2 docs for setup questions. For reference when troubleshooting, the agent now runs with the following configuration.

settings of bagaf-bawip:
[aldax]
port = 5000
region = south-4
host = aldax.brasklabs.corp
team = brivan
timeout_ms = 2000
retries = 2